Differences in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Rehab in Center Point, West Virginia

Today, different inpatient alcohol and drug rehab centers vary in terms of the outline and execution of their drug and alcohol addiction rehab treatment plans and services. For example, the length of time you will spend participating in therapy and detoxification will vary from one center to another. Whereas some centers last close to nine months or longer, others will be short and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these centers in Center Point vary regarding the level of autonomy and freedom clients have while undergoing addiction rehab. Some of the centers are locked down, where clients won't be able to leave the center as you battle your alcohol and drug abuse and any co-occurring mental health issues. In such a facility, you may not even be have access to the internet or have visitors. Other facilities, however, might allow more freedoms to interact with the world outside while still focusing on total recovery.

When you choose inpatient alcohol and drug treatment, therefore, it is crucial that you examine different centers and pick the one that matches your needs. Some of the aspects you should consider include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ential center whether they accept insurance, offer financial support, and have a number of payment options.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also look into and find out what the Center Point, WV. treatment center has to offer regarding acc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other formats of drug and alcohol addiction rehabilitation.

As you continue evaluating different inpatient drug rehab facilities, keep in mind that no given program will be effective for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to carefully examine what every facility can provide until you get to a center that is best suited to meet your requirements and preferences.

Overall, inpatient drug and alcohol treatment is among the most effective of all types of addiction rehab protocols. The time you spend in one of these facilities will make sure that you can productively focus on your treatment free from the temptations and triggers that you may encounter if you select outpatient treatment.
